摘要:
目的分析西安地区儿童静脉注射免疫球蛋白(intravenous immunoglobulin,IVIG)无反应型川崎病(kawasaki disease,KD)的危险因素,建立预测评 分体系,为提高临床早期预测能力提供依据。方法回顾性分析2017 年西安市儿童医院KD患儿临床资料,纳入符合KD诊断标准患儿共387例,其中IVIG敏感组336 例,IVIG无反应组51例;采用单因素分析和多因素Logistic回归分析寻找西安地区KD儿童发 生IVIG治疗无反应的独立危险因素,针对危险因素的临界值进行赋值,建立新的简单评分体 系,并评价其有效性。结果单因素分析结果显示冠状动脉瘤、中性 粒细胞百分比(N%)、总胆红素(TBIL)、间接胆红素(IBIL)、丙氨酸氨基转移酶(ALT)、天冬 氨酸氨基转移酶(AST)和脑利钠肽前体(NT-proBNP)与IVIG无反应型KD相关( t或χ 2=- 2.47~8.78,均 P <0.05);多因素Logistic回归分析结果显示冠状动脉瘤、N%,HC T,TBIL和AST是IVIG无反应型KD的独立危险因素(均 P <0.05);建立新的简单评分体系 ,共纳入冠状动脉瘤、N%,HCT,TBIL,ALT,AST和BNP等7项指标(均 P <0.05),当N% ≥63%时赋值2分,其余6个量均赋值1分,总计8分,临界值为3分。ROC曲线下面积(AUC)为0 .81(95%CI:0.74~0.89),灵敏度75%,特异度75%,约登指数为0.45。结论 西安地区IVIG无反应型KD的预测评体系简单可行,可提高对该地区IVIG无反应 型KD患儿的临床预测能力。
Abstract:
Objective To investigate the risk factors of intravenous immunoglobulin (IVIG) in children with non-resp onsive Kawasaki disease (KD) in Xi’an, and to establish a predictive scoring s ystem to improve clinical prediction ability.Methods A r etrospective analysis for the data of children with KD in Xi’an Children’s Hos pital in 2017.387 children with KD met the criteria,includingn 336 IVIG sensi tive patients and 51 IVIG non-responsive patients respectively.Combining the u nivariate analysis and multivariate logistic regression,the independent risk fa ctors of IVIG for KD children in Xi’an were analyzed,and the odds ratio of ris k factors was analyzed as well.A new simple scoring system was established with its effectiveness evaluated.Results Univariate analysis showed coronary aneurysm,neutrophil percentage (N%),total bilirubin (TBIL),i ndirect bilirubin (IBIL),alanine transferase (ALT),aspartate transferase (AST) and brain natriuretic peptide (NT-proBNP) were closely associated with IVIG-u nresponsive KD ( t/χ 2=-2.47~8.78,all P <0.05).Multivariate logist ic regression analysis showed that coronary aneurysm,N%,HCT,TBIL and AST were independent risk factors for IVIG-unresponsive KD (all P <0.05).The new s imple score consisted seven indicators with a total of 8 points,including coron ary aneurysm,N%,HCT,TBIL,ALT,AST and BNP (all P <0.05).In the system, N%≥63% were scored 2 points,and others were assigned 1 point and the positive result should be over 3 points.The area under the ROC curve (AUC) was 0.81 (9 5% CI:0.74~0.89),the sensitivity was 75%,the specificity was 75% and the Yo uden’s index was 0.45.Conclusion A simple and effectiv e new scoring system for IVIG non-responsive KD in Xi’an area was established ,improving the clinical predictive ability of IVIG non-response in children wi th KD in this area.
